What is Pump & Dump?

The term pump & dump is used to describe a situation in which the market price of a share is artificially inflated by insiders. Subsequently, this share is sold to other investors at a loss. This is therefore a fraud. A deception that profits from the inexperience of small investors and stock market novices. This tactic is therefore illegal in a controlled securities market and for companies like Bitcoin Bonus. The crypto market, on the other hand, is still largely “Wild West” as far as such tactics are concerned.

That is why extreme attention is needed! Pump-and-dump scams are more common there in connection with the so-called altcoins. The pump-and-dump scam is used by criminals to inflate the value of an unknown currency or one they may have created themselves. They achieve this by spreading disinformation online or in social media or by luring co-investors with unreasonable profit expectations.

Evaluate cybertrading service providers confidently

Conventional investment fraud is carried out using well-known methods such as advertising, telephone canvassing or stock market letters. When it comes to carrying out fraud, the old-fashioned approach is fast becoming obsolete in the digital age. The current type of financial fraud could be described as “cybertrading”. Financial products are traded here with dishonest intent via the internet. Fraudulent financial investments include financial products such as contracts for difference and cryptocurrencies.

Even the Bitcoin Bonus offers have been used by other providers in a similar way to lure investors into the trap. Investors are increasingly making their own enquiries about investment opportunities on the web. Thus, people trust their personal know-how or the advice of others in weblogs, forums and other online portals when making decisions. The switch to ever different financial products has no lasting effect on the unlawful activities related to the organisational structure.

Since the criminal crime rings rely on already existing and widely accepted infrastructures, there is no need to switch to a new “business model”. Regardless of which financial product is traded, the process of cybertrading is nearly congruent. These investment products are aggressively advertised on social media platforms such as Facebook or with paid advertisements. In principle, this is all about presenting enormously high returns. Online Trading: Be sure to plan for fees

Before investing with Bitcoin-Bonus, find out how much of your investment amount will be used to cover costs, fees and commissions. This is a good time to thoroughly check the information provided by the service providers! Investors must be made aware of all costs to be paid and their impact on the profit margin of financial service providers. Furthermore, the costs must be presented separately. Assuming that you demand a presentation of all fees, the providers are obliged to give you this information.

For obvious reasons, a broker like Bitcoin-Bonus is usually interested in as many trading transactions as possible. Most of the time, the fees are so exorbitant that it is difficult to make a profit. The fees can even devour the invested capital in a very short time. Therefore, be sure to pay attention to the costs! The trading fees of the online broker must be visible to everyone. The clarity of the structure of the costs is also set out in the legal regulations and licensing.

In connection with a violation, the licence of the provider can be withdrawn.
